The first Deichmann store opens in Rostov-on-Don

23 September 2017 of the year, the leading European brand of shoes and accessories Deichmann opens its first store in Rostov-on-Don in the shopping and entertainment complex “Horizont”.

There will be a special promotion on the opening day: the first 50 visitors will receive any pair of shoes as a gift, and the rest will receive a discount of 500 rubles for purchases starting from 1000 rubles.

Opening a store in the Horizont shopping and entertainment complex, Deichmann (Deichmann) continues to develop the south of the country - in Russia this is the 22 store of the European brand. The new store will present collections of shoes and accessories for the whole family, both from Deichmann's own lines (Graceland, Catwalk, 5th Avenue), as well as from industry giants - Nike, adidas, Puma and others. An exclusive women's autumn-winter collection “Vika Dayneko for Deichmann” will also appear in the retail assortment.

Traditionally, Deichmann presents fashionable shoe lines for girls and women, men's sports and classic shoes, children's models for different ages, including the Elefanten line for the youngest, as well as extra comfort shoes for men and women with a comfortable shoe and an emphasis on functionality and even practical shoes for home.

Deichmann - German brand of shoes and accessories at affordable prices for men, women and children. Today, the Deichmann chain is 3700 stores in 24 countries around the world. In addition to the new Deichmann store in Rostov-on-Don, in Russia branded stores are present in Moscow, St. Petersburg, Nizhny Novgorod, Kazan and Krasnodar.
